What Happened
David Senra launched the Founders Podcast nine years ago, focusing on the stories of history's greatest entrepreneurs and extreme winners. This week, he introduces a new podcast named after himself, where he will have conversations with some of the best living founders, including Daniel Ek, Michael Dell, Brad Jacobs, Todd Graves, and Michael Ovitz.
David Senra's new podcast aims to study the greats and extract timeless ideas that listeners can apply to their own endeavors. He stresses the importance of learning directly from legendary founders and mentions the common trait among successful people: they are never satisfied.
The podcast will feature episodes every other Sunday on various platforms such as Spotify, Apple Podcasts, YouTube, X, and more. David Senra remarks on the pressure he thrives under and the binary mindset of success or failure he adopts.
